History and Purpose of Dog Tags in Military
Dog tags have a long history dating back to the mid-19th century. They were initially used by soldiers to identify their fallen comrades during battles. Over time, dog tags became an essential part of military identification and were officially adopted by the armed forces in various countries. These tags typically include the soldier’s name, rank, serial number, and blood type. The primary purpose of dog tags is to provide crucial identification information in case of injury or death on the battlefield.
